Hello its me again with some more noob questions on carbon.
I've had a lot of fun so far with making carbon blunders.
This weeks instalment features the use of the easy composites bristled roller as well as a heat gun with some interesting effects.
So last night after my new roller arrived I was keen to get on with casting another sheet of carbon. The garage was slightly cold so I decided to heat up my mould using a hot air gun till the mould was warm to the touch.
While laying the carbon each time I used the roller and made several passes.
While applying more epoxy for the next sheet I quickly passed over with the hot air gun and watched as alot of bubbles popped(awesome).
The final change I made this time was adding two extra layers to the stack so 9 x 650g 2/2 twirl. i guessed this would give me a finishing thickness of around 5.5mm once compressed and thought it may help push any bubbles out if I increased the compression force on the stack.
this is the end result. although beautiful not entirely perfect. anyone know whats happening here?

The end result seams to have a lot less bubbles in it. there is hardly any pinholes on the surface of both sides although there is some rippling going on. have i put to many layers in and squeezed to much. Thickness actually came out closer to 6mm.
any help/comments appreciated. gearing up for an infusion set up over the next month or two so more learning and blunders to come.
